Our community donation-based crisis aid program is a locally run initiative that provides emergency support to individuals and families facing urgent needs or crisis, such as food insecurity, housing instability, or medical crises. Funded entirely by community donations, the program distributes resources that ensure access to food security, housing and basic needs. Crisis Aid also campaigns for Tools for School and Coats for Kids to ensure that children in the community are being given every opportunity for a bright future. The program relies on volunteers and partnerships with local organizations to quickly respond to crises and ensure help is accessible, compassionate and free of charge.
WHAT IS CRISIS AID?
The Crisis Aid Program is a non profit organization founded in 2013 and was originally known as the Stettler Emergency Relief Fund. This program is funded 100% by donations raised within the community and receives no government funding at all.
A crisis is a broad variety of situations in which an individual or family cannot meet a basic necessity, cannot maintain a reserved living condition, or meet essential medical needs.
We are a last resort financial assistance program. We may be able to assist with one-time funding for temporary or permanent accommodations, medical trips, prescriptions, utility arrears, employment related expenses, etc.
We offer basic budgeting to help with sustainability as well as direction towards other necessary resources.
